§ 262:27 — Issuance of Citation to Resident of Reciprocating State

New Hampshire·Title XXI MOTOR VEHICLES·Ch. 262 ANTITHEFT LAWS, OFFENSES, PENALTIES, HABITUAL OFFENDERS, ARREST OF NONRESIDENTS AND ABANDONED VEHICLES·Subdivision Reciprocal Provisions as to Arrest of Nonresidents
I.Other provisions of law to the contrary notwithstanding, a police officer making an arrest for a traffic violation shall issue a citation as appropriate to any motorist who is a resident of or holds a license issued by a reciprocating state and shall not, subject to the exceptions noted in RSA 262:27, II, require such motorist to post bail or bond to secure appearance for trial, but shall accept such motorist's personal recognizance that he will comply with the terms of such citation; provided, however, that a person so arrested shall have the right upon his request to post bail or bond in a manner provided by law and, in such case, the provisions of this subdivision shall not apply.
